Frequently Asked Questions

How To... Your Boating FAQs

  • How to choose the right boat for a Michigan to Chicago trip? Consider boat size, type (sailboat, powerboat, etc.), and your experience level.
  • How to prepare for the weather on Lake Michigan? Check marine weather forecasts regularly, invest in a good marine radio, and be prepared for sudden changes.
  • How to navigate the Great Lakes? Familiarize yourself with nautical charts, learn basic navigation skills, and consider using GPS.
  • How to stay safe while boating? Wear a life jacket, have essential safety equipment on board, and never boat alone.
  • How to find a good marina in Chicago? Research marinas in advance, check reviews, and book your slip well in advance, especially during peak season.
